Title: Inventor Thomas Geisel: Innovating Vehicle Seating Solutions
Introduction
Thomas Geisel, a distinguished inventor based in Rottenburg, Germany, has made significant contributions to the automotive industry with 12 patents to his name. His inventive spirit and technical expertise have led to innovations that enhance comfort and functionality in vehicle seating.
Latest Patents
Geisel's latest inventions focus on improving vehicle seat design. One notable patent is his "Vehicle seat with headrest comprising nuchal and lateral supports." This innovative seat features a headrest equipped with a center pad and two side pads that can swivel forward into a resting position or back into a supportive position. The center pad offers adjustable hardness, catering to user comfort preferences. Another significant patent is the "Vehicle seat with back rest," which incorporates a backrest mounted on a sliding block guide for easy installation. This design includes a locking mechanism that secures the backrest in place, promising a compact and secure seating configuration.
